From separate solutions of sodium salts, `NaW`, `NaX`, `NaY` and `NaZ` have `pH 7.0`, `9.0`, `10.0` and `11.0` respectively. When each solution was `0.1 M`, the strongest acid is:

A

`HW`

B

`HX`

C

`HY`

D

`HZ`

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
A

The salt hydrolysis in each case occurs except NaW because its `pH=7`. Thus `HW` is strongest acid.
